Abstract
The utility model provides a solar photovoltaic window with adjusting device, includes solar photovoltaic board and cavity glass, inside the solar photovoltaic board was located cavity glass, the solar photovoltaic board included two daughter boards at least, daughter board horizontal arrangement, daughter board one end is passed through the connecting rod and is linked to each other with drive arrangement, and the width of daughter board is not more than cavity glass's thickness, and the other end of daughter board is connected with detection device, and detection device and drive arrangement link to each other with controlling means. The utility model discloses simple structure, convenient to use, can make sunshine keep the conversion of perpendicular sensing, solar photovoltaic board efficient with the solar photovoltaic board all the time.
Description
Technical field
The utility model relates to a kind of photovoltaic device, especially to a kind of photovoltaic window with adjusting device.
Background technology
Solar photovoltaic generation system is the photovoltaic effect utilizing solar cell semi-conducting material, solar radiation directly can be converted to a kind of new power generating system of electric energy, has higher generating efficiency and better environmental-protecting performance.Now solar energy photovoltaic panel is embedded in glass as power tool use very general.When solar irradiation is mapped on solar energy photovoltaic panel, within light offset from perpendicular ± 14 °, solar energy photovoltaic panel utilizes the efficiency comparison of solar energy high, and Solar use conventional at present is just fixed solar energy photovoltaic panel in one direction, the impact that whole photovoltaic panel generating efficiency changes by direction of illumination is larger.
Summary of the invention
The purpose of this utility model overcomes the low problem of generating efficiency that in prior art photovoltaic window, solar energy photovoltaic panel direction fixedly causes, provide a kind of structure simple, easy to use, sunlight can be made with solar energy photovoltaic panel to keep the vertical photovoltaic window with adjusting device pointed to all the time.
For realizing above object, technical solution of the present utility model is: a kind of photovoltaic window with adjusting device, comprise solar energy photovoltaic panel and hollow glass, described solar energy photovoltaic panel is positioned at hollow glass inside, solar energy photovoltaic panel at least comprises two pieces of daughter boards, daughter board is horizontal, described daughter board one end is connected with drive unit by connecting rod, the width of daughter board is not more than the thickness of hollow glass, the other end of daughter board is connected with checkout gear, and checkout gear is connected with control device with drive unit.
Described drive unit is motor.
The beneficial effects of the utility model are:
1, in the design, daughter board one end is connected with drive unit by connecting rod, the other end of daughter board is connected with checkout gear, checkout gear is connected with control device with drive unit, when checkout gear detects that sunlight is not vertical according to during to daughter board, control device action, make drive unit drive connecting rod rotate, point to until daughter board and sunlight keep vertical, can remain that solar energy photovoltaic panel can high efficiency conversion solar like this.
2, in the design, the width of daughter board is not more than the thickness of hollow glass, and such daughter board can rotate at hollow glass internal freedom, to keep the irradiation of vertical reception sunlight.

Detailed description of the invention
Illustrate below in conjunction with accompanying drawing and with detailed description of the invention, the utility model to be described in further detail:
See Fig. 1, a kind of photovoltaic window with adjusting device, comprise solar energy photovoltaic panel 1 and hollow glass 2, it is inner that described solar energy photovoltaic panel 1 is positioned at hollow glass 2, and solar energy photovoltaic panel 1 at least comprises two pieces of daughter boards 3, and daughter board 3 is horizontal, described daughter board 3 one end is connected with drive unit 5 by connecting rod 4, the width of daughter board 3 is not more than the thickness of hollow glass 2, and the other end of daughter board 3 is connected with checkout gear 6, and checkout gear 6 is connected with control device 7 with drive unit 5.
Described drive unit 5 is motor.
In the design, daughter board 3 one end is connected with drive unit 5 by connecting rod 4, the other end of daughter board 3 is connected with checkout gear 6, checkout gear 6 is connected with control device 7 with drive unit 5, when checkout gear 6 detects that sunlight is not vertical according to during to daughter board 3, control device 7 action, drive unit 5 is made to drive connecting rod 4 to rotate, point to until daughter board 3 and sunlight keep vertical, can remain that solar energy photovoltaic panel 1 can high efficiency conversion solar like this.In the design, the width of daughter board 3 is not more than the thickness of hollow glass 2, and such daughter board 3 can rotate at hollow glass 2 internal freedom, to keep the irradiation of daughter board 3 energy vertical reception sunlight.Drive unit 5 prioritizing selection motor in the design, rotates to control daughter board 3.The utility model structure is simple, easy to use, sunlight can be made to keep vertical with solar energy photovoltaic panel all the time points to, solar energy photovoltaic panel transformation efficiency is high.
